PHP - refresh opgaven
Inleiding
Wat leren we?
Opgave 1
xxx
Inleveren
xxx
Opgave 1
Maak twee loops. Maak een while loop en een for loop en druk de getallen 1 tot en met 20 af.
De output moet er als volgt uit zien:
Zorge ervoor dat de output er precies zo uitziet!
Inleveren
- php-01-jouwnaam.php - met je PHP code.
- php-01-jouwnaam.png - schermafdruk van jouw gehele browser met de juiste output.
Opgave 4
Neem deze string.
$string = "Voor de vormgeving is het handig om te weten hoe het eruit komt te zien voordat je daadwerkelijk tekst gaat plaatsen.";
Zet deze string om in een array. Tip: maak gebruik van de PHP-functie explode
Tel alle woorden die kleiner zijn dat vier letters.
Als uitkomst druk je af:
In de string zitten .. woorden met een lengte kleiner dan vier
Inleveren
- php-01-jouwnaam.php - met je PHP code.
Opgave 3
Neem dit array.
$array = [11,11,5,2,12,6,7,8,1,10,9];
Maak een PHP code die het totaal van alle getallen groter dan 10 uit een array optelt.
Er zijn drie getallen groter dan 10. Dat zijn 11, 11 en 12. Opgeteld is dat 34.
Zet het array in jouw code en maak de berekening. Komt er ook 34 uit? Goed zo!
Nu zet je nog twee getallen extra in jouw array; één getal groter dan 10 en één getal kleiner dan 10.
Controleer of je code nog steeds werkt en de juiste uitkomst geeft.
Inleveren
- php-01-jouwnaam.php - met je PHP code.
Opgave 1
Maak een eenvoudig HTML form en vraag de gebruiker twee getallen in teo voeren. Dat mag/kan in één veld, maar dat mag ook in twee aparte velden.
Vermenigvuldig (keer) deze twee getallen.
Toon het resultaat op het scherm.
Bijvoorbeeld, stel je hebt 3 en 5 ingevuld dan toon je:
3 x 5 = 15
Inleveren
- php-01-jouwnaam.php - met je PHP code.
- php-01-jouwnaam.png - met je schermafdruk van de hele browser waarin je het resultaat laat zien.
Opgave 2
Maak een PHP pagina die de jouwe naam van de URL leest en deze afdrukt.
Bijvoorbeeld, de URL is:
localhost/phprefresh/opgave1.php?naam=Prince
Op het scherm verschijnt nu:
Welkom Prince!
(let op de uitroepteken achter de naam).
Inleveren
- de php-code in php-01-jouwnaam.php
Opgave 4
Voor deze opgave moet je zelf één en ander opzoeken op internet.
Zoek eerst uit hoe je de huidige tijd in uren en minuten op het scherm kan afdrukken.
Als je de tijd op het scherm laat zien dan veranderd deze alleen als je de pagina refreshed, probeer maar!
Er bestaat een zogenaamde HTML meta-tag die er voor zorgt dat je browser de pagina elke x seconden ververst. Zoek uit hoe dit werkt en laat de pagina die de tijd laat zien zichzelf elke 10 seconden verversen.
Controleer of jouw pagina zichzelf elke 10 seconde ververst.
Inleveren
- de php code in php-04-jouwnaam.php
Opgave 1
Kijk naar het filmpje: https://www.youtube.com/watch?v=INHM0S_8GHA |
En maak daarna een functie onvoldoendes($PHPCijfers);
die alle onvoldoendes afdrukt uit het onderstaande array.
$PHPCijfers=[4,5,4,5,6,6,5,8,7,6,4,8];
Dus de output van de functie wordt:
4,5,4,5,5,4
Inleveren
- de php code in php-04-jouwnaam.php
Opgave 5
xxx
Inleveren
xxx
Opgave 6
xxx
Inleveren
xxx
Opgave 7
xxx
Inleveren
xxx
Opgave 8
xxx
Inleveren
xxx
Opgave 9
xxx
Inleveren
xxx
Opgave 10
xxx
Inleveren
xxx
Opgave 11
xxx
Inleveren
xxx
Opgave 12
xxx
Inleveren
xxx